    Abstract : Pulse oximeters monitor non-invasively the haemoglobin oxygen saturation. Light of two specific wavelengths, red and infrared light, is shined through a tissue, usually the finger, and the intensity of the light transmitted is measured. Oxyhaemoglobin absorbs the light differently when compared to reduced haemoglobin. READ MORE

    Abstract : Attosecond pulses are used to study electron dynamics in atoms and molecules. In this thesis, schemes to control the generation of attosecond pulses and pulse-shaping techniques to compress the pulses are presented. Generation of attosecond pulses requires high intensity, which is reached by focusing a pulsed femtosecond laser. READ MORE

    Abstract : High-order harmonic generation (HHG) provides the basis for attosecond light sources delivering coherent pulses in the extreme ultraviolet spectral region. Such light sources are employed for a variety of applications within imaging, attosecond spectroscopy, and high-precision frequency metrology. READ MORE
